Four police officers suspended after triple murder in Gjilan

Four police officers were suspended on Monday, August 11, following the triple murder in Gjilan, the Kosovo Police Inspectorate (IPK) announced. This institution said it had launched a preliminary investigation to determine whether there was any “negligence or possible involvement of any member of the Kosovo Police in the criminal activity of the suspect declared wanted for the triple murder in Gjilan.”

Based on the IPK’s recommendation, a police sergeant and an investigator from the regional investigations unit of the Regional Directorate in Gjilan, a police sergeant – head of investigations at the Novo Brdo Police Station, and a police officer engaged in the Rapid Response Unit of the Gjilan Regional Police Directorate have been suspended.

“The Kosovo Police Inspectorate, in coordination with the Chief Prosecutor of the Basic Prosecution in Gjilan, is conducting preliminary criminal investigations against the above-mentioned individuals regarding suspicions of involvement in unlawful activities with elements of a criminal offense. The investigations are at an early stage and include the collection of material evidence, taking statements, and other procedural actions,” the IPK said in a statement to the media.

In a café near the Gjilan Municipality, father and son were killed on Sunday as a result of gunfire. Later, one of the seriously injured, who was being treated in hospital, also died. The Kosovo Police are searching for three suspects – Mefail Shkodra and his two sons, who remain at large.

The main suspect in the triple murder in Gjilan, Mefail Shkodra, is a person with a criminal record, including involvement in usury.
